If the felony is reduced to a misdemeanor, this also restores one right to serve on a jury. Under California law, a convicted felon is disqualified from serving on a jury until and unless his or her civil rights have been restored.

You may request to be excused from jury service you if fall into one of the categories below. You are 75 years of age or older. You have served as a juror in the same county within the last three years. You believe that you will suffer a severe financial hardship. You have a medical inability to serve as a juror.

Courtroom Regulations Cell phones, pagers and electronic devices must be turned off in the courtroom. You are not permitted to read newspapers or other materials in the courtroom. You are not permitted to bring food or beverages into the courtroom.

If you are selected to serve on a trial, you must remain for the duration of jury selection and the trial. Once your service is completed, you will not be eligible to be selected again for three years.
